Refactor TaskService for improved readability and maintainability

This commit enhances the TaskService class by reorganizing import statements, updating type hints to use `dict` instead of `Dict`, and improving the formatting of method definitions for better clarity. Additionally, minor adjustments were made to comments and error handling, contributing to a more robust and well-documented codebase.
